100 proof. Single distilling season. Single distillery. Federally bonded warehouse. Rebecca Creek Bottled-in-Bond Texas Straight Bourbon — San Antonio's Rebecca Creek Distillery applying the most stringent authenticity standard in American whiskey to Texas-grown and Texas-produced bourbon.

The Bottled-in-Bond Act of 1897 — championed by Colonel E.H. Taylor Jr. — established the first federal consumer protection standards in American spirits history. Bottled-in-Bond requires: production at a single distillery in a single distilling season, aging for a minimum of four years in a federally bonded warehouse under government supervision, and bottling at exactly 100 proof. No blending across distilleries, no blending across seasons, no manipulation of proof. The tax strip on every BiB bottle documents exactly where and when the whiskey was made.

Rebecca Creek's decision to produce a Bottled-in-Bond expression demonstrates a commitment to transparency and production integrity that distinguishes the distillery from many Texas craft producers. Texas bourbon has earned serious national attention over the past decade — the state's extreme temperature swings (hot summers, cool winters) accelerating barrel extraction and producing bourbon with more concentrated character per year than many Northern states. Rebecca Creek's BiB applies this Texas maturation advantage to the most demanding production certification available.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What does Bottled-in-Bond mean? The Bottled-in-Bond Act of 1897 requires: single distillery, single distilling season, minimum 4 years aging in a federally bonded government-supervised warehouse, bottled at exactly 100 proof. The tax strip on each bottle documents the distillery and season. No blending across sources or seasons is permitted.
  • Who was Colonel E.H. Taylor Jr. and why does BiB matter? E.H. Taylor Jr. was a 19th-century Kentucky distiller and champion of bourbon quality standards who lobbied for the 1897 Bottled-in-Bond Act as a consumer protection measure against adulterated whiskey. The BiB standard he created is still the most stringent production certification in American whiskey over 125 years later.
  • What makes Texas bourbon unique? Texas's extreme temperature range — hot summers and cool winters — drives bourbon in and out of the barrel more aggressively than more temperate climates. This accelerated extraction can produce more concentrated, intensely flavored bourbon per year. Texas craft distillers have leveraged this climate advantage to produce nationally recognized expressions in shorter aging windows.
